My friends and I (a group of 7 people) went to Colors to celebrate a birthday because after all, even leftist, not-for-profit friends deserve expensive birthday dinners. After reading the negative reviews on this site, we decided not to expect much. A few of us even ate beforehand. The restaurant was not even half filled on a Saturday night so we all buckled down for a so-so meal. However, we were pleasantly surprised by the quality and quantity of the food. The tapas were enormous and tasty, particularly the plantain chips, potato samosas, and ribs. Everyone enjoyed their entrees, with the exception of the pork tenderloin, which was overcooked and dry. The chef even accomodated a vegetarian friend who wanted a entree sized portion of the polenta. Dessert was not particularly imaginative but still delicious. The drinks were wonderful (I would recommend the ginger margarita.) The service was very attentive. I got the sense that they were trying very hard. Perhaps they are trying to improve their recent reviews. If that is the case, they definitely won me and my friends over.
Pros: Plaintain chips, potato samosas, ginger margarita, lychee martini
Cons: Dry pork tenderloin.
